Shanghai Zhujiajiao Ancient Town

Discover the enchanting allure of Shanghai Zhujiajiao Ancient Town, often referred to as 'The Venice of Shanghai.' Nestled in the southwest part of Qingpu District, just 30 miles west of the bustling city, this picturesque water town offers a serene escape into a world where time seems to stand still. Established over 1,700 years ago, Zhujiajiao is renowned for its captivating blend of ancient architecture, serene waterways, and rich cultural heritage. Known as the 'Pearl of the South of the Yangtze River,' this historic gem is adorned with ancient stone bridges and cobblestone streets, providing a glimpse into China's storied past. Shanghai Tower

Welcome to the awe-inspiring Shanghai Tower, a marvel of modern architecture and engineering that stands as a beacon of innovation and sustainability in the heart of Shanghai. Soaring 632 meters into the sky, it proudly holds the title of the tallest building in China and the third tallest in the world. This iconic skyscraper is a testament to Shanghai's rapid urban development and commitment to vertical urbanism, seamlessly integrating commercial, hotel, and cultural spaces within its spiraling structure. Yu Garden

Discover the enchanting beauty and rich history of Yu Garden, a serene oasis nestled in the heart of Shanghai's bustling Old City. Established in 1577 during the Ming Dynasty, this captivating classical Chinese garden offers a tranquil escape from the city's hustle and bustle. Originally built by Pan Yunduan as a peaceful retreat for his parents, Yu Garden invites visitors to immerse themselves in the harmonious blend of nature and architecture. With its intricate rockeries, lush greenery, serene ponds, and exquisite pavilions, Yu Garden is a must-visit destination for those seeking a glimpse into China's cultural heritage and the elegance of Ming and Qing dynasty garden design. Nanjinglu Street

Nanjinglu Street, a vibrant artery in the heart of Shanghai, is a bustling hub of commerce and culture that rivals the likes of Fifth Avenue in New York. Stretching 5.5 kilometers from the historic Bund to the modern junction of Jing'an Temple and West Yan'an Street, this iconic street is a must-visit for travelers seeking a blend of history, culture, and modern luxury. Known as one of the world's busiest shopping streets, Nanjinglu offers an exhilarating blend of modernity and tradition, drawing visitors from around the globe to experience its dynamic atmosphere. With its two distinct sections, Nanjing East Road and Nanjing West Road, visitors can explore a diverse array of shopping experiences, from traditional department stores to high-end luxury brands. Oriental Pearl TV Tower

The Oriental Pearl TV Tower, a mesmerizing architectural marvel, stands proudly in the bustling district of Lujiazui, Shanghai. As a symbol of the city's modernity and innovation, this iconic structure reaches a height of 468 meters, offering visitors an unforgettable experience. Nestled in Pudong Park, the tower is not just a TV and radio tower but a beacon of cultural significance, blending futuristic architecture with Shanghai's rich heritage.
